Warum dauert das Senden meiner Android-Textnachrichten (SMS) Minuten?

Ich habe kürzlich mein erstes Android-Handy gekauft, das HTC Desire Z mit Android 2.2 (Froyo).

Ich habe alle meine alten Nokia E71-SMS mit der Android-App Athg2Sms importiert (nachdem ich meine Nokia CSV-Textdatei in das Unix-Format konvertiert hatte). Alle 2.000 eingehenden Nachrichten und 200 ausgehenden Nachrichten wurden importiert.

Wenn ich versuche, eine Nachricht zu senden, pausiert mein Telefon praktisch mit einem modalen Dialogfeld mit der Aufschrift "Bitte warten ...". Diese Meldung kann 30 Sekunden bis mehrere Minuten lang angezeigt werden.

So lange zu warten ist natürlich lächerlich. Wenn ich die Home- oder Back-Taste drücke, wird das Senden der Nachricht abgebrochen und die Nachricht wandert in „Entwürfe“.

Mein Nokia-Telefon akzeptierte eine Nachricht und übermittelte sie im Hintergrund.

Sind andere Personen auf diesen inakzeptablen Sendestopp gestoßen und haben sie eine Methode gefunden, um ihn zu beheben? (Beachten Sie, dass keine Antwort, die mir empfiehlt, meinen Posteingang zu leeren, akzeptabel ist - ein winziger Posteingang ist für ein Nokia-Telefon nicht erforderlich, und sollte es auch nicht für ein Android-Telefon sein).


Aktualisieren

(Ich werde diesen Abschnitt bearbeiten, sobald weitere Beweise ans Licht kommen).

Gemäß der Empfehlung von @Michael Paulukonis unten habe ich meine E-Mail-Konten gelöscht und bin für E-Mail zu K-9 gewechselt. Seitdem ist mir aufgefallen, dass einige meiner SMS-Versendungen extrem schnell sind, etwa 3 Sekunden. Einige jedoch nicht - einige dauern immer noch über eine Minute. Ich habe immer noch mehr als 2.000 SMS-Nachrichten auf dem Telefon, aber vielleicht hängt die Zeit bis zum Senden mit der Thread-Länge zusammen - wenn ich mehr weiß, werde ich hier aktualisieren!

Aktualisierung 2

Nachdem ich das Telefon einen Monat lang hatte, machte ich mich bereit, es gegen eine Mauer zu werfen, mit der Frustration, gezwungen zu sein, wie ein Idiot zu stehen und darauf zu warten, dass das verdammte Telefon beim Senden von Nachrichten wieder einfriert. Ich hatte sogar versucht, alle meine Nachrichten mit "SMS Backup & Restore" zu sichern, alle Nachrichten zu löschen und erneut wiederherzustellen. Schließlich aufgegeben und zu Handcent gewechselt. Schande über HTC für die Entwicklung einer wirklich schrecklich fehlerhaften Anwendung.

Aktualisierung 3

Ich benutze Handcent seit einiger Zeit. Dieses Programm maskiert das Problem, indem es eine Nachricht akzeptiert, sobald Sie auf "Senden" drücken - es dauert jedoch noch lange, bis die Nachricht bereit ist, über das Funkgerät gesendet zu werden -, so dass es scheint, dass das zugrunde liegende Problem bei der liegt Betriebssystem (ist meine Vermutung). Die gute Nachricht ist, dass Nachrichten nicht in Entwürfe umgewandelt werden, aber es kann immer noch lange dauern, bis eine Nachricht tatsächlich gesendet wird.

Update 4 Am Weihnachtstag 2010 habe ich ein Systemsoftware-Update v1.72.405.2 auf mein HTC Desire Z in Großbritannien heruntergeladen. Bisher ~30 Nachrichten gesendet, maximale Verzögerung war 6 Sekunden. Scheint, als hätte dieses Systemupdate diesen großen Fehler behoben! Ich werde in den nächsten ein oder zwei Wochen aktualisieren, um zu bestätigen / abzulehnen.

Hängt die Verzögerung mit der Länge des jeweiligen Threads zusammen? Sagen Sie zum Beispiel, wie ist das Senden einer Textnachricht an eine brandneue Nummer im Vergleich zum Senden einer SMS an Freund A (mit dem Sie 10 Nachrichten haben) und im Vergleich zum Senden einer an Freund B (mit dem Sie 200 Nachrichten haben)? Merkst du einen Zusammenhang?
Es scheint kein Zusammenhang zu bestehen. Ich habe versucht, Nachrichten an Kontakte zu senden, die einen Tag alt sind, und bekomme immer noch minutenlange Verzögerungen. Und ich habe versucht, Nachrichten an Threads zu senden, die Hunderte von Nachrichten enthalten und gelegentlich innerhalb weniger Sekunden geschehen.
Ich benutze das HTC Desire Z, gleiches Problem. Es dauert Minuten, SMS zu senden. Kernel-Version 2.6.32.21-gd2764ed Build-Nummer 1.34.707.5 Software-Nummer 1.34.707.5 Telefon im asiatisch-pazifischen Raum gekauft, keine Systemsoftware-Updates nach Überprüfung. SOS!!!!
Ja hier auch. Ich bin in Singapur. Ich benutze Blackberry Bold 9000, um die SMS zu übertragen. Und das Schlimmste ist, dass das HTC Desire Z automatisch alle SMS versendet, die ich von meinen Kollegen und Kunden erhalten habe. Und ja, es wird Hand und Hand. Bis auf die SMS ist alles ok und der HTC Sense funktioniert überhaupt nicht
Damit das HTC Sense funktioniert, müssen Sie zu „Alle Apps“ -> „HTC Likes“ gehen und sich dann bei dem HTC Sense-Konto anmelden, das Sie online unter www.htcsense.com erstellt haben – ich empfehle es jedoch nicht; Ich habe es versucht und entdeckt, dass es meine Kontaktliste auf ihre Website hochgeladen hat und dann angefangen hat, mir zu sagen, welche Nummern ich hatte, die sich auch bei dieser Website registriert hatten: totale Verletzung der Privatsphäre, also habe ich mich abgemeldet und werde HTC Sense nie wieder verwenden. Frage: Was meinst du mit "alle SMS automatisch senden"?

Antworten (4)

Dies ist ein Update zu meinem früheren Beitrag.

Alles lief so, wie PP01 in seinem/ihrem ursprünglichen Beitrag aktualisiert wurde. Ich habe zu Handcend SMS gewechselt, aber das Problem war immer noch da, das Senden von Nachrichten konnte mehrere Minuten dauern. Auch beim Testen mit Freunden ist mir aufgefallen, dass auch das Empfangen von Nachrichten 1-3 Minuten dauern kann, wenn mehrere Nachrichten gleichzeitig eingehen. Handcend SMS fror mehrmals ein und ich denke, das hing mit dem SMS-Systemfehler zusammen.

Dann habe ich auf 1.72.405.2 aktualisiert und das Problem scheint behoben zu sein. Das Senden von Nachrichten mit der ursprünglichen HTC-SMS-Anwendung dauert maximal 5-7 Sekunden und das Programm ist jetzt weniger fehlerhaft. Vielen Dank an die HTC-Programmierer für die Behebung dieses Problems.

Der Skandinavische Buchstabenfehler, den ich zuvor erwähnt habe, ist immer noch da, aber das ist ein kleines Problem. Es gibt inoffizielle Fixes dafür, aber ich denke, ich warte auf den offiziellen Fix.

Ich benachrichtige, wenn das Problem beim Senden von Nachrichten erneut auftritt.

Die HTC Mail- und Messaging-Apps können Probleme mit Speicherlecks haben – wenn dies der Fall ist, könnte eine große Datenbank mit Nachrichten zu einer Verlangsamung führen.

Ich hatte einige Systemverlangsamungen und friert ein. Nachdem ich angefangen hatte, die SMS-Apps K9Mail/Gmail und Handcent zu verwenden, hatte ich keine Verlangsamungen oder Einfrierungen mehr.

Da HTC-Apps nicht deinstalliert oder deaktiviert werden können (es sei denn, Sie rooten), können Sie sie nur so einstellen, dass sie niemals nach Nachrichten abfragen und niemals beim Empfang einer Nachricht benachrichtigen. Was es nicht bekommen sollte. Aber du weißt nie.

Ausgezeichneter Link; Unmittelbar nachdem ich gelesen hatte, dass ich alle meine E-Mail-Konten vom Telefon gelöscht und K-9 installiert habe - bisher recht zufrieden damit. Und gestern wurde mir in einer Sekunde eine SMS geschickt. Ich dachte, meine Probleme seien vorbei. Aber dann dauerte die nächste SMS, die ich zu senden versuchte, 2 Minuten. Also E-Mail gut, SMS immer noch schlecht.
verdammt! versuchen Sie vielleicht den Vorschlag von @FoleyIsGood: android.stackexchange.com/questions/3013/…
Ich wünschte, es wäre so einfach. Es ist nicht. Es ist unglaublich frustrierend. Ich vermute einen schwerwiegenden algorithmischen Fehler, der nichts mit Threads zu tun hat.

Ich habe das gleiche Problem mit Desire Z, 2.2 und der SMS-Anwendung von HTC. Das Senden von Nachrichten scheint Minuten zu dauern. Ich hatte HTC TyTN und importierte meine Nachrichten (ca. 4000 davon) mit Sprite Migrate. Ich habe meine SMS mit SMS-Backup auf meinem Google Mail-Konto gesichert, und irgendwann werde ich alle meine SMS-Nachrichten von meinem Telefon löschen und sehen, ob das hilft.

Die HTC-SMS-Anwendung ist fehlerhaft und verzögert sich die ganze Zeit. Sie lädt mein Facebook-Bild viele Male neu, wenn ich durch Nachrichten scrolle, und wenn ich versuche, eine Nachricht zu schreiben, scrollt der Bildschirm auf und ab, sodass ich nicht sehen kann, was ich schreibe, es sei denn, ich Scrollen Sie die Seite immer wieder zurück.

HTC hat auch einen kleinen Fehler im Zusammenhang mit erzwungenen ausländischen Großbuchstaben bei der Verwendung einer fiskalischen QWERTZ-Tastatur (z. B. gibt meine Tastatur nur Großbuchstaben aus, wenn ich die skandinavischen Buchstaben Ä, Ö oder Å schreibe), aber es passiert normalerweise, wenn ich eine Touchscreen-Tastatur verwende.

Ich habe die E-Mail-Anwendung nicht so oft verwendet, aber wenn dies mit einer Art Speicherleckproblem zusammenhängt, wie vermutet, werde ich mein HTC-Telefon vor dem Sommer ziegeln, das schwöre ich. Oder beruhigen Sie sich und verwenden Sie verschiedene Programme für SMS und E-Mail.

Aktualisieren Sie Ihre Antwort mit allen Fortschritten, die Sie bei der Identifizierung von Korrelationen im Verhalten machen. Ich finde es bizarr, einige Nachrichten werden fast sofort gesendet, andere brauchen Minuten, um akzeptiert zu werden. Es spielt keine Rolle, ob die Nachricht lang oder kurz ist, und die Zeiten für denselben Kontakt können variieren. Ich kann nicht erkennen, was das Problem verursacht...

Wenn es mit der Thread-Länge zusammenhängt, dh weil Sie so viele SMS gespeichert haben, können Sie versuchen, sie in Ihrer E-Mail zu sichern (suchen Sie im Market nach SMS Backup - es gibt mehrere gute Apps, die dies wirklich gut können) und dann die SMS-Nachrichten löschen .

Viel Glück!

Leider hängt es nicht von der Gewindelänge ab. Um ehrlich zu sein, vermute ich, dass HTC einen Algorithmusfehler gemacht hat (es ist die Nachrichten-App von HTC).